基于颜色传感器的酚酞碱度自动测量装置

Automatic measurement device for phenolphthalein alkalinity based on the color sensor

【摘要】 针对当前测量电厂水质碱度方法操作复杂,自动化程度低,难以满足工业现场循环水监测需要的状况。笔者设计开发了一种酚酞碱度自动测量装置。测量方法以目视比色法原理为基础,以LabVIEW为系统开发软件,利用TCS230颜色传感器采集碱度滴定过程中溶液颜色变化,然后,根据颜色相似性原理自动判断滴定终点。实践证明,采用该装置测量酚酞碱度,准确度高,速度快。

【Abstract】 The complex operation and low automation of measuring the water alkalinity in the power plant hardly meet the demand of cycling water monitoring in the industrial field.Taking that into consideration,the author develops the automatic measurement device for phenolphthalein alkalinity.The measuring method is based on visual colorimetric principle,employing Lab VIEW as system developing software.The TCS230 color sensor will collect the solution’s color change during the alkalinity titration and the titrations will automatically ends based on the color similarity principle.Practice proves that it is accurate and rapid to employ this device to measure the phenolphthalein alkalinity.
